DTT Driving in Adverse Conditions 1 — Questions and Answers
Question 1: How should you adjust your driving in heavy rain?
- Reduce speed, increase following distance, use dipped headlights, and be aware of standing water (Correct answer)
- Maintain normal speed — modern cars handle rain well
- Use full beam to see further ahead in rain
- Only reduce speed on rural roads — urban roads have adequate drainage
Correct answer: Reduce speed, increase following distance, use dipped headlights, and be aware of standing water
In heavy rain, reduce speed to maintain tyre grip, increase the following distance to account for longer wet-road stopping distances, use dipped headlights, and watch for pooled water that could cause aquaplaning.
Question 2: What is the recommended stopping distance on a wet road compared to a dry road?
- At least double the dry stopping distance (Correct answer)
- 10% longer — wet roads have little effect on modern tyres
- 50% longer
- The same — ABS compensates for wet conditions
Correct answer: At least double the dry stopping distance
On a wet road, stopping distances are at least double those on a dry road. A car travelling at 80 km/h on a wet road may need over 100 metres to stop — well over double the dry distance.
Question 3: How should you drive through a flooded section of road?
- Drive slowly in first gear, keeping engine revs high to prevent water entering the exhaust (Correct answer)
- Drive at speed to create a bow wave that clears water ahead
- Only enter flood water if it is below door height — drive at normal speed
- Never drive through standing water regardless of depth
Correct answer: Drive slowly in first gear, keeping engine revs high to prevent water entering the exhaust
If you must drive through shallow water, do so in first gear at low speed with slightly higher revs to prevent exhaust water ingestion. Test your brakes gently afterwards as they may be wet.
Question 4: When driving in fog, what lights should you use?
- Dipped headlights and rear fog lights when visibility is below 100 metres (Correct answer)
- Full beam headlights to see further
- Sidelights only — headlights reflect off fog
- Hazard lights to warn other drivers of the fog
Correct answer: Dipped headlights and rear fog lights when visibility is below 100 metres
In fog with visibility below 100 metres, use dipped headlights (not full beam — it reflects back) and rear fog lights. Switch off rear fogs when visibility improves to avoid dazzling following drivers.
Question 5: What is 'black ice' and why is it particularly dangerous?
- A thin transparent layer of ice on the road surface — dangerous because it is invisible to drivers (Correct answer)
- Compacted black snow mixed with road grime
- Ice formed only at night on unlit roads
- Ice near black rock surfaces on mountain roads
Correct answer: A thin transparent layer of ice on the road surface — dangerous because it is invisible to drivers
Black ice is a very thin, transparent layer of ice that forms on road surfaces. It is nearly invisible, often appearing as a slightly shiny section of the road, and provides almost no traction.
Question 6: How should you brake on an icy road?
- Brake gently and progressively — avoid sudden or hard inputs (Correct answer)
- Pump the brakes rapidly to build up heat
- Apply the brakes as normal — ABS will compensate
- Steer to the side of the road and brake hard
Correct answer: Brake gently and progressively — avoid sudden or hard inputs
On icy roads, brake very gently and progressively to avoid locking the wheels. Sudden braking on ice causes loss of steering. Allow much greater stopping distances — at least 10 times the dry distance.
